Condition Monitoring Report  
Station Number: WA-ST-11
Station Name: Evans 2.0 NNW
Report Date: 7/30/2021
Submitted: 7/30/2021 6:50 AM
Scale Bar: Moderately Dry
Description:
Continuation of no precipitation and above normal temperatures continue to sap remaining moisture from the soil and vegetation.  Additional two wildland fire starts in the region this week with another three large fires still burning: two of which are less than 10% contained.  These fires are contributing to unhealthy air quality in the area.  Fire danger remains at Extreme conditions.  The small streams in the area have extremely low flows for this time of the year and the pond water levels are nearing empty.  Irrigation of crop land continues with the second cutting and baling of hay crops completed.  Grasshopper populations are large with leaf defoliation and fruit loss damage apparent.  Another extreme heat warning has been issued and temperatures of over 100F starts today.  A few wildlife sightings this week.
